      I could see Keoshian being a huge surprise I know he only plays 8 man football but have you see his highlights and measurables?

      His junior year he rushed for 2258 yards and 32 tds, had 169 tackles, 8 ints, had 20 receptions for 388 yards. Was 23-38 passing for 349 yards and 3 more tds, averaged 32 yards per kick off return and scored 45 total touchdowns.

      Senior year: 98 carries for 1042 yards (10.62 ypc) and 21 tds, scored 31 total tds, averaged 9.5 tackles per game. (was injured partway through the year).

      He is 6'2 225 pounds and has an electronic timed 4.5 40. He may redshirt but I think BYU might have a diamond in the rough here.
